is a legacy Windows-based utility used primarily for reading and writing EEPROM data from Volkswagen Audi Group (VAG) vehicles. It is often used by specialists for tasks such as mileage correction (odometer adjustment), immobilizer data retrieval (PIN code reading), and repairing instrument clusters.
The software is free, the hardware is cheap, and it gives you OEM-level access to immobilizer and EEPROM data.
Using 1.19g is not for the faint of heart. One wrong click on "Write" without a correct checksum, and your instrument cluster becomes a brick. A single glitch in the USB voltage, and the EEPROM is corrupted. You will be left with a car that:
This article provides a deep dive into the capabilities, setup, and usage of the VAG EEPROM Programmer 1.19g. What is VAG EEPROM Programmer 1.19g?
EEPROM is a type of non-volatile memory chip that stores data even when the power is turned off. In the context of automotive electronics, EEPROM chips are used to store various parameters and settings for the vehicle's engine control unit (ECU), transmission control unit (TCU), and other control modules. These parameters can include things like fuel injection timing, ignition timing, boost pressure, and more.
Version 1.19g specifically stands out because it introduced robust support for VCP drivers. This allows standard USB connections to cleanly emulate older COM serial configurations. Supported Modules and EEPROM IC Families
Directly accesses the memory for immobilizers and dashboard clusters.